What is Mobile Marketing? Mobile marketing is the strategic approach to promoting products and services on mobile devices, such as smartphones and tablets, leveraging techniques like push notifications, SMS, in-app advertisements, and location-based services to engage and connect with a mobile-centric audience.

The Google anti-trust trial: A deep dive into the details

Martech

Google is on trial for allegedly using underhand tactics to ensure it stays the world’s leading search engine. Justice Department claims Google, which owns a 90% market share in search, paid massive sums to companies like Apple to make it the default search engine on products like the iPhone.
